New Release: Grind Kings
From Lucky 13 Records

Agression was formed in 1982 in Oxnard, California at Silver Strand Beach.  Agression was the original skate punk band from that area, the music is now known as "Nardcore."

The original members included Mark Hickey, vocals, Big Bob Clark, bass, Henry Knowles, guitar and Mark Aber, drums.  The new recording "Grind Kings" has six re-recorded songs from the BYO LP, and 10 new songs that are true to the sound of Agression.  Mark Aber was the driving backbeat behind the hard driving and furious sonic new blend of punk with skate minded lifestyle.  That later became Agression's trademark!

Agression's songs were geared towards skateboarding, surfing and slam dancing, with some political overtones.  Understand this was a band that was into having fun with music.  The band played and toured with Social Distortion, Fear, T.S.O.L., Bad Religion and Suicidal Tendencies to name a few.

Various releases from Agression in the past include: BYO's self-titled "Agression" and later recordings released on Mystic Records, studio and live recordings, one recorded at CBGB's.

The band soldiered on until the early nineties, then decided to call it quits.  Now years later, Mark Aber has decided to reform Agression, with lived dates in the future with Big Bob, the only other surviving member from the original lineup.  This new recording captures the energy and true spirit of the original band "Agression" available on Lucky 13 Records November 7th.
